You love S.M.C.s? In my home Country, S.M.C. portable fans were unique., Shell Electric allowed this store Jose Garriga Hijo, Inc. www.josegarriga.com who happen to be S.M.C.'s agent since 1960 to sell fans outsourced by them as S.M.C.. These S.M.C. fans were exclusive products not sold outside Puerto Rico. Check this 18-inch Model TH-W8009 from 1995. When It originally came out, it was the biggest seller of all S.M.C. fans offered for 1995. At a cost of $139.00 it wasn't cheap. After 1998, the store discontinued this practice and started selling the same portable S.M.C.s sold in the states until the fire safety recall, which lead S.M.C. to discontinued all portable fans. Jose Garriga Hijo, Inc. Still sells the full assortment of S.M.C. ceiling fans and light kits.
